You should notice that the recommended PPM value for the LFRC is 500 ppm due to errata 146. I would also recommend that you update to S132 v6 as this has some improvements for LFRC in case there is unexpected noise, which could happen due to mechanical stress.&lt;/p&gt;&lt;div style="clear:both;"&gt;&lt;/div&gt;</description></item><item><title>RE: Bending the antenna breaks the connection</title><link>https://devzone.nordicsemi.com/thread/189194?ContentTypeID=1</link><pubDate>Mon, 27 May 2019 06:53:46 GMT</pubDate><guid isPermaLink="false">137ad170-7792-4731-bb38-c0d22fbe4515:7a76ecb0-7c4f-48b4-b21a-14d1b66ebf39</guid><dc:creator>Eric_Viso</dc:creator><description>&lt;p&gt;Hey Run_ar, sorry for the delay,&lt;/p&gt;
